I have a tippmann A-5 and I am not quite sure which spring I switch with the penspring. Could someone plz show me a picture or diagram of which spring is removed and replaced with the penspring? Thank you very much

this is a relitivaly easy mod to do. Just replace the spring that returns the trigger(the one right on the trigger) This would make the trigger pull lighter.

take off the grip, remove the safety switch, take out the trigger
assembley, and then look at the trigger part and at the top there should a
spring towards the front under the little bump on the front of the
asssembley, repalce that spring with the pen spring and your'e done.
Sorry I can't explain it better without some pictures. Good luck!
